We've never been good at talking about our own music, but what we can say is that we took what we love about house and techno, and we managed to make an actual album! We really wanted the record to have a cohesive narrative, hinting at a range of influences from nostalgic 80s keyboards, to future house, from our older banging sound, to the big chords of 90s dance classics. We featured a select few vocalists who we loved working with so much, and we feel like every track tells its own little story, either about where we have come from, or where we are headed. We want people to listen to the record from beginning to end, and hopefully many times! It was the most challenging, but satisfying thing we have done by a long way, and we really hope you like it!"
